The principle of operation of the zero zone and temperature regime
The main task of the zero zone is to maintain a temperature close to the freezing point of water, but not reaching it. Typically this parameter is in the range from 0°C to +2°C. With such indicators, the processes of reproduction of microorganisms practically stop, but the structure of the tissues of the product is not destroyed by ice crystals, as happens in the freezer. This is why defrosted meat often loses its juiciness, while chilled meat in zero remains as fresh.
It is important to understand that the implementation of this technology may differ in different models of refrigerators. In some cases it is simply an insulated compartment with a separate fan, in others it is a complex system with humidity control. Temperature mode here is stable, which is critical for storing delicacies. Temperature fluctuations in a regular chamber that occur each time the door is opened are minimized here.
It is worth noting that the efficiency of the zone directly depends on the correct loading of the refrigerator. If you jam the compartment, air circulation will be disrupted and the temperature stated by the manufacturer will not be maintained evenly. Therefore engineers it is always recommended to leave a small gap between products for the free passage of cold flow.
Types of freshness zones: wet and dry chamber
Many users are surprised to learn that the freshness zone is not always the same space. In modern premium and mid-class models, two types of cameras are often found, each of which is designed for its own purposes. There are so-called “wet” and “dry” zones, and it is not recommended to confuse them if you want to achieve maximum results.
Wet Zone (sometimes referred to as Fresh Box or similar) maintains high air humidity, often up to 90%. This is an ideal place for vegetables, fruits, berries and herbs. High humidity prevents drying out and wilting. The lettuce leaves remain crisp and the strawberries don't shrivel for days. There is no active airflow that could dry out the delicate plant tissues.
In turn, dry zone (Dry Zone) provides humidity of about 50% and often has more intense airflow. This is necessary for storing meat, fish, cheeses and sausages. Excess humidity here is harmful, as it promotes the growth of bacteria on the surface of protein products and leads to their rapid souring. Dry air keeps the surface of the product slightly dried, which prolongs its life.
- 🥦 Wet compartment: ideal for storing washed greens, leafy vegetables, berries and thin-skinned fruits.
- 🥩 Dry compartment: Designed for raw meat, poultry, fish, seafood, as well as hard cheeses and deli meats.
- 🥛 Universal shelf: in some models there is a compromise option with adjustable humidity, but it is less effective for long-term storage of specific products.
What can and cannot be stored in the zero zone
Proper distribution of products is the key to their long life. The freshness zone is created for specific categories of food, and placing inappropriate items there can lead to spoilage of both the food itself and the appearance of unpleasant odors throughout the refrigerator. Let's look at the main groups.
First of all, they send to the zero chamber perishable protein products. The fresh meat you bought today will last 1-2 days in a regular chamber, while in the fresh zone it will retain its properties for up to a week. The same goes for fish and seafood. For fishermen or lovers of fresh steaks, this is a real godsend, allowing you not to immediately freeze your catch.
⚠️ Attention: Never put hot or warm foods in the freshness zone. This will cause a sharp jump in temperature and humidity, which will lead to condensation and possible spoilage of neighboring products, and will also increase the load on the compressor.
Vegetables and fruits also love this zone, but with a caveat about humidity. If you have one common compartment without division, try not to put apples and pears there along with greens. Some fruits emit ethylene, which speeds up the ripening and deterioration of their neighbors. But it is better to leave cottage cheese, milk and ready-made dishes on ordinary shelves, since for them it is not so much the temperature that is critical, but the lack of proximity to raw meat to avoid cross-contamination.

Comparison of shelf life of products
To understand the real benefits of having such a compartment, just look at the numbers. The difference in storage time between a regular refrigerator and a fresh zone can be enormous. This allows you to purchase products less often and be confident in their quality.
Below is a table showing the approximate shelf life of various categories of products under different conditions. It is worth considering that these values may vary depending on the initial freshness of the product and the specific model of the refrigerator.
| Product | Regular compartment (+4...+6°C) | Fresh zone (0...+2°C) | Freezer compartment (-18°C) |
|---|---|---|---|
| Fresh beef | 1-2 days | 5-7 days | 8-12 months |
| Fresh fish | 1 day | 3-4 days | 3-6 months |
| Greens (dill, parsley) | 2-3 days | 10-14 days | Not recommended |
| Berries (strawberries, raspberries) | 1 day | 4-5 days | 6-8 months |
| Hard cheese | 5-7 days (after opening) | 15-20 days | Not recommended |
As can be seen from the data, The freshness zone increases the shelf life of meat and fish by 3-5 times compared to the standard compartment. This makes the purchase of a refrigerator with this function economically justified, since the amount of thrown away products is reduced.
Features of operation and maintenance of the compartment
The presence of advanced technology imposes certain obligations on the user. The freshness zone requires proper care so as not to turn into a breeding ground for bacteria. Since the temperature here is low, but not freezing, some types of microorganisms may develop more slowly, but still develop.
Regular cleaning is a must. Once a month, it is recommended to remove all containers and shelves, wash them with warm water and a mild detergent, and wipe them thoroughly dry. Pay special attention to drainage holes if your model has them. Their clogging can lead to the accumulation of condensation and an increase in humidity above normal, which is detrimental to the dry zone.
What to do if an unpleasant odor appears in the freshness zone?
If you smell it, first check the expiration dates of all products. Often the reason lies in a forgotten piece of cheese or a burst juice carton. After removing the source of the odor, wash the shelves with a solution of baking soda (1 tablespoon per liter of water) or a weak vinegar solution. Do not use aggressive chemicals, as the plastic can absorb odors, which will then be transferred to the products.
Also pay attention to the packaging of the products. It is better to store meat and fish in closed containers or vacuum bags. This will prevent airing and mixing of odors. If you store food in original packaging, make sure it is not damaged. Opened products without packaging quickly lose moisture even in the freshness zone.
Typical problems and their solutions
Even in the best refrigerator, nuances may arise in the operation of the freshness zone. Users often find that food in this compartment either freezes or, conversely, spoils faster than expected. Understanding the reasons will help you quickly correct the situation.
If you notice that the vegetables in the “wet” compartment are moldy or rotting, the humidity may be too high or the temperature is higher than normal. Check that the refrigerator door closes tightly. If the meat in the “dry” zone becomes covered with a sticky film ahead of time, the seal of the compartment may be broken or the temperature settings may be off.
⚠️ Attention: Technical characteristics and settings may vary depending on the manufacturer. Always check the official instructions (manual) for your specific refrigerator model before changing settings or troubleshooting.
Another common problem is the formation of condensation on the walls or products. This can happen if you put too much warm food in the refrigerator at once, or if the door is left open for a long time. In such cases, give the refrigerator time (about 2-3 hours) to restore the temperature without new loads.
Frequently asked questions (FAQ)
Is it possible freeze food in the fresh zone?
No, the fresh zone is not intended for freezing. The temperature there stays around 0°C, which is not enough for the deep freezing required for long-term storage. Food may begin to spoil or ferment, but will not freeze completely. To freeze, use the freezer.
Why do cucumbers freeze in the freshness zone?
Cucumbers contain a lot of water and are sensitive to low temperatures. If your model's fresh zone does not have precise temperature control or you set it to the minimum setting, the water in the cucumber cells may crystallize. Try moving them closer to the exit from the compartment or increase the temperature if there is such a setting.
Do you need to defrost the freshness zone?
Modern refrigerators with the No Frost system do not require manual defrosting, including the freshness zone. However, if you notice ice forming, this may indicate a malfunction or violation of operating rules (for example, a door that is opened frequently). In this case, it is recommended to defrost the entire refrigerator completely.
Is it possible to store bread in the zero zone?
It is not recommended to store bread in the freshness zone. Low temperatures will speed up the staling process (starch retrogradation) and high humidity (in a humid compartment) will cause mold to quickly develop. It is better to store bread at room temperature in a bread bin or in the refrigerator in a regular compartment if the task is to preserve it for more than 2-3 days.
